Transaction e66d94d0f0e6999730c272b3936252eaac85efca9e1ea9fd43d54ae50ae1193a
1 Input
1 Output
-
e66d94d0f0e6999730c272b3936252eaac85efca9e1ea9fd43d54ae50ae1193a:0
- value
- 172832
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 741cdaee0bbf1ebc1d61e5f81afbec37e20b71e3 OP_EQUAL
- address
- 3CGxsgyy68eUmMDQgCHCanGf5o3cmm2p4z